透过FORM送的的参数 在网址列该如何输入

Home Home
引用 | 编辑 leechengdu
2006-04-26 20:37
楼主
推文 x0
这段原始码
<FORM method="POST" action="request1.asp">
<Center><HR>
<p>学员姓名:<input type="text" name="Name" size="20"></p>
<p>选修课程:<input type="text" name="Love" size="20"></p>
<p><input type="Submit" value="确认" name="B1"></p>
<HR></Center>
</FORM>
如果输入的内容是 "pfchiu" 及 "ASP",则浏览器会送出 "Name=pfchiu&Love=ASP" 格式的资料。
直接输入http://nm306pf.npcc.gov.tw/aspteach/request1.asp?Name=pfchiu&Love=ASP

那下面这种该如何输入阿 我TRY了好久

        <form action=/mybook_pettrain.asp method=post>
          你准备对宠物进行哪方面培养:
        <select name=pet_train size=1>
          <option value="1" selected >战斗</option>
          <option value="2">魔法</option>
          <option value="3">知识</option>
          </select>
        <input type=hidden name=petname value="11">
        <input type=submit value='确定' class=stbtm>
        </form>

献花 x0
引用 | 编辑 cmovies
2006-04-26 23:19
1楼
  
POST 的资料应该无法从网址列直接输入!

献花 x0
引用 | 编辑 leechengdu
2006-04-27 17:33
2楼
  
是这样啊,那我知道了!

感谢告知!

献花 x0
引用 | 编辑 silkran
2006-12-11 15:41
3楼
  
应该是GET吧
不是POST

    <form action=/mybook_pettrain.asp method=post>
      你准备对宠物进行哪方面培养:
    <select name=pet_train size=1>
      <option value="1" selected >战斗</option>
      <option value="2">魔法</option>
      <option value="3">知识</option>
      </select>
    <input type=hidden name=petname value="11">
    <input type=submit value='确定' class=stbtm>
    </form>

记得改成METHOD="GET"
如果选择战斗的话
就会变成 http://......./mybook_pettrain.asp?pte_train=1&petname=11

献花 x0